CHOCOLATE may soon be in such short supply, it will only be available as a luxury item to the wealthy.
AS CNBC.com reports, increasingly scarce supplies of cocoa beans, ingredient costs and concerns about child slavery involved in cocoa bean production may price one of the world's favourite sweets out of reach for many people.
Substitutes like palm oil and chemical flavourings and fillers will increasingly make up "chocolate" bars, while the real stuff will be at a premium.
The price of cocoa butter, the vegetable fat extracted from cocoa beans which makes up about a quarter of every chocolate bar, has reached a four-year high and whole milk powder, another major component, rose more than 20 per cent.
World Vision has led a campaign to end child labour in cocoa bean production in West African countries like Ivory Coast and Ghana, which are leading global producers.
The world's biggest chocolate consumers are Europeans.
